Can WavePad Save in 24bit/96kHz files on Mac?

Just wanna save in 24bit/96kHz WAV files to normalize same as 24bit/96kHz WAV files...

I can't find any settings for bit but only find for kHz.

 

Thanks!

Hi, yes, you should fine bit depth/sample size settings under the same export prompt where you can choose the sample rate.

When you're done with the recording or you load the file and you need to save it with those settings, select Save/ Save File As/ then Select the Mp3/ Select Save. After this, you would get the MP3 Encoder Window where you can set all those settings even with the preview option.
